SUMMARY:Hearth to Table: Dinner in 1648
DESCRIPTION:Savour 17th-century inspired gourmet dishes by candlelight right on the grounds of historic Sainte-Marie. Hearth to Table invites guests to gather around a harvest table inside the chapel of the reconstructed Jesuit mission and enjoy a delicious\, multi-course meal featuring historic seasonal ingredients. \nStart each course with an introduction from a costumed interpreter specializing in 17th-century cooking. Learn to appreciate the many challenges and intricacies – from basic technology to limited vegetable options – of preparing an epicurean French-style meal in this era. Then enjoy your taste of history! \nMay menu: Rustic Farmstead Meal \nEarthside Fiddlehead Pottage:\nA velvety spring soup of hand-foraged fiddleheads blended with butter\, aromatics\, fresh herbs\, cream\, and a hint of lemon. Served with artisanal French bread. \nGarden Harvest Grand Sallet:\nWatercress & root garden salad\, peppery watercress with jewel-toned root vegetables and sautéed fiddleheads\, finished with a bright honey-lemon vinaigrette \nRustic Farmstead Main:\nCabbage and sausage gratin\, layers of spring cabbage\, savoury sausage\, buttered crumbs\, and silky cabbage purée baked in rich bouillon until golden and bubbling. \nCountry Sweet Treat:\nHearth baked spiced whole apples filled with brown sugar\, honey\, warm spices\, and raisins\, slowly baked in cider until tender and caramelized. \nWine and beer pairings available at an additional cost.

SUMMARY:Strides of Support
DESCRIPTION:Join us for Strides of Support for Alopecia Areata\, the second annual national fundraising and awareness walk hosted by the Canadian Alopecia Areata Foundation (CANAAF). \n  \nTaking place on Sunday\, September 27\, 2026\, in Barrie\, Ontario\, at Sunnidale Park\, this event brings together individuals\, families\, and communities in a united stride of support for those affected by alopecia areata\, a chronic autoimmune condition that causes hair loss on the scalp\, face\, and body. \n  \nHelp us raise critical funds for support programs\, advocacy efforts\, and educational initiatives\, while also increasing visibility and understanding of this often misunderstood condition. Whether you're walking to support a loved one\, raise awareness\, or share your own journey\, every step helps break stigma and build community. \nHow You Can Help: \n\nRegister to walk in one of our 9 host cities\nFundraise individually or as a team\nShare your story and help amplify awareness nationwide\n\nTogether\, we are making strides toward a more informed\, inclusive\, and supportive future for all Canadians living with alopecia areata.

SUMMARY:Bridget's RUN - Centennial Beach Park
DESCRIPTION:BRIDGET’S RUN 2026\nSaturday\, October 17\, 2026\nCentennial Beach Park\, Barrie\, ON\nLive Event Begins at 10:00 a.m. \nRun\, Walk\, or Hop With Us — Wherever You Are!\nJoin us on Saturday\, October 17th\, 2026\, for the ninth annual Bridget’s Run at Centennial Beach Park in Barrie\, Ontario. \nCan’t join us in person? No problem! Take part in our Virtual Bridget’s Run and run\, walk\, or hop in your own community. \nBridget’s Run is a 1km or 5km fun run\, walk\, or Bunny Hop held in recognition of Pregnancy and Infant Loss Awareness Month. \nYour participation helps support Bridget’s Bunnies Pregnancy and Infant Loss Support and families experiencing pregnancy and infant loss throughout Ontario. \nWhether you join us at Centennial Beach Park in Barrie or participate from your own community\, we invite you to join on and be surrounded by love\, remembrance\, and community. \nABOUT BRIDGET’S BUNNIES\nBridget’s Bunnies Pregnancy and Infant Loss Support works to ensure that no one experiences pregnancy or infant loss alone. \nFounded in memory of Bridget\, who was born still just one day shy of her due date\, Bridget’s Bunnies provides Comfort Kits and compassionate support to grieving parents and families experiencing pregnancy and infant loss throughout Simcoe Muskoka and across Ontario. \nTo learn more about Bridget’s Bunnies\, visit www.bridgetsbunnies.ca.
